Amwell is an online healthcare platform that provides telemedicine services, including psychological health services. Amwell’s psychological health services are provided by licensed therapists, however the platform does not specialize in psychological health like BetterHelp does. In addition, Amwell’s psychological health services are only offered in particular states, while BetterHelp is available across the country.

Anxiety is another typical mental health condition that can be disabling. Treatment can help by teaching you relaxation methods, such as deep breathing and mindfulness, and dealing with you to develop coping strategies to manage stress and anxiety triggers.
PTSD
PTSD, or trauma, is a psychological health condition that can develop after experiencing or experiencing a traumatic occasion. Treatment can assist by providing a safe space to process the injury and develop coping techniques to handle the signs of PTSD.
OCD
OCD, or obsessive-compulsive condition, is a psychological health condition characterized by compulsive habits and invasive ideas. Treatment can help by teaching you how to identify and manage these ideas and behaviors, as well as establish coping strategies to manage the symptoms of OCD.
Bipolar affective disorder
Bipolar illness is a psychological health condition characterized by extreme state of mind swings, varying from depressive episodes to manic episodes. Treatment can help by providing assistance and guidance in managing these state of mind swings, developing coping techniques, and enhancing communication abilities.
Eating disorders
Eating disorders, such as anorexia and bulimia, are psychological health conditions that can have severe physical effects. Treatment can help by attending to the underlying psychological and psychological problems that add to the eating disorder, in addition to establishing strategies to handle the physical signs.
